[.htaccess - Block / Banned IP] Bagaimana cara memblokir akses ke situs untuk pengguna tertentu… atau untuk semua kecuali beberapa.

Membatasi akses ke situs untuk IP tertentu bisa sangat sederhana .htaccess.

Order deny, allow
Deny from 191.155.1.30
Deny from 123.113.
Deny from 1.2.3.4  5.6.7.8 127.1.1.1
Allow from all 

Dalam kasus di atas, garis "Orde menyangkal, memungkinkan"Server kata didahulukan. Secara khusus, mereka mengakses semua IP kecuali yang tercantum dalam baris "Deny dari".

Deny dari 191.155.1.30 - Memblokir akses ke satu IP. Dalam contoh kami: 191.155.1.30

Deny dari 123.113. - Blokir akses semua IPSitus dimulai dengan 123.113.

Untuk beberapa versi Apache, contoh di atas akan kembali 500 Server Internal Error untuk semua IP mengakses situs. Jika Anda mengalami kesalahan ini, menghapus garis di atas, baris pertama dan terakhir dan hanya menggunakan:

Deny from 191.155.1.30
Deny from 123.113.
Deny from 1.2.3.4  5.6.7.8 127.1.1.1 

Sebagai cara kebalikan dari situasi di atas, maka memblokir semua IP, kecuali untuk beberapa.
Deny dari semua
Biarkan dari 1.1.1.1
Semua IP akan diblokir dari kurang PC yang memiliki IP 1.1.1.1

Sebagai pecinta teknologi, saya dengan senang hati menulis di StealthSettings.com sejak tahun 2006. Saya memiliki pengalaman yang kaya dalam sistem operasi: macOS, Windows, dan Linux, serta dalam bahasa pemrograman dan platform blogging (WordPress) dan toko online (WooCommerce, Magento, PrestaShop).

Tinggalkan Komentar